Caroline Wilkins comes from a background of new music performance, composition, and theatre, and has worked extensively on solo and collaborative productions involving these. Her particular interest lies in creating new forms of presentation, whether in the field of inter-medial sound theatre, sound poetry, or performance art. She studied at the Royal College of Music, followed by new music theatre composition study with Mauricio Kagel in Cologne, later completing a practice-based PhD in sound theatre at Brunel University.

Current activities include conference presentations and academic publications.

Her compositions are published by Ricordi.
